如何获取Windows服务的动态PID然后杀死它?

2024-05-11

我有自己的Windows服务。我想获取服务的PID,然后在cmd中杀死它。

哪个命令可以为我执行此操作?


你可以使用tasklist枚举进程:

@echo off

for /f "tokens=2" %%p in ('tasklist /fi "imagename eq your_svc.exe" /nh') do (
  set PID=%%p
)

然后通过杀死进程taskkill:

taskkill /pid %PID%
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何获取Windows服务的动态PID然后杀死它? 的相关文章

随机推荐